Abstract

PURPOSE: An ion-exchanger, which is deteriorated by use in heavy-water reactors or so for a long time, is heated to take out the occluded hydrogen isotopes from the system in the form of water, thus recovering hydrogen isotopes efficiently in low costs.
CONSTITUTION: A deteriorated ion-exchanger 8 in which hydrogen isotopes such as deuterium or tritium are occluded in the form of water or ion is placed in a drying column 1 and a circulating gas, which is taken in from a pipe 9, heated with a heater 4 to a prescribed temperature and sent with a circulator 3, is introduced into the drying column 1 to evaporate off the steam of the hydrogen isotopes from the ion-exchanger 8. Then, the circulating gas is introduced in a cooler 2 where the steam accompanying the gas is separated as water, which is sent to the tank 6, thus recovering the hydrogen isotopes. Meanwhile, a part of gas is sent through a condenser 5 and the gas treating system 7 and exhausted outside and the circulating gas is returned to the inlet of the circulator 3.
